What is social studies tutoring?

Social studies tutoring involves personalized teaching aimed at helping students understand and excel in social studies subjects, which include history, geography, economics, civics, and social sciences. Tutors can offer support with homework, exam preparation, and help students develop critical thinking and analytical skills.

Frost, Texas, a quaint town located in Navarro County, has a history dating back to its founding in 1881. Named after Samuel R. Frost, an attorney for the Houston and Texas Central Railroad, the town has maintained its small-town atmosphere over the years. While it may not boast an abundance of landmarks, one notable feature is the historic Frost water tower, a symbol of the town's past and present endurance. The town serves as a snapshot of traditional Texan life, where community events at the town center or local church play a significant role in uniting its residents. With a population that hovers around 600 people, Frost offers a tight-knit environment that's characteristic of rural Texan communities.

Education in Frost is anchored by the Frost Independent School District (Frost ISD). It provides educational services to local children and includes the highly-regarded Frost High School, which serves grades 7 through 12. Even though Frost ISD is small, it strives for excellence and has consistently maintained a favorable student-to-teacher ratio, allowing for personalized attention that is often lacking in larger districts. About Social Studies & Social Studies Tutoring

Social Studies is an umbrella term encompassing a range of disciplines that examine society and human relationships. This area of study draws upon history, geography, political science, economics, anthropology, psychology, and sociology to help students understand their place in the world and their relationships with others.

Social Studies enables students to explore interactions between individuals and societies through time, consider the nature of cultural and national identities, and analyze economic and political structures. It encourages learners to develop critical thinking and research skills, fostering informed and engaged citizenship.

There are various types of Social Studies, each with a distinct focus. History delves into past events and the impact they have on the present and future. Geography examines the Earth's surface and the relationships between environments and people. Political science explores governance systems and political behavior. Economics looks at the production, distribution, and consumption of goods and services. Anthropology considers cultural development and social customs. Psychology focuses on the individual mind and behavior in a social context, while sociology analyzes societies and social institutions.

Related entities to Social Studies include educational institutions, governmental agencies, non-profit organizations, and cultural institutions. These entities all play roles in shaping the curriculum, creating educational resources, setting educational standards, conducting research, and providing learning opportunities outside the traditional classroom.

The best strategy for tutoring someone who struggles with Social Studies is to make learning relevant and engaging. This can be done by linking concepts to the student's personal experiences and current events. Interactive activities, such as discussions, debates, simulations, and projects, can also foster deeper understanding. It's essential to build on the student's prior knowledge, breaking down complex ideas into manageable chunks, and encouraging active participation. Using a variety of resources, including multimedia, texts, and primary sources, caters to different learning styles and interests.

In Social Studies, some of the most common concepts include democracy, culture, supply and demand, and the concept of change over time. On the other hand, students often find concepts like globalization, political theory, economic models, and the complexities of social stratification among the more challenging to grasp. It's crucial to provide context and show the interconnectedness of these concepts to aid comprehension and retention.
